There never was on-campus housing for grad students in the past; that was just basically an experiment. They tried it last year, and just for pod students (not grad students in general). It worked pretty well, but undergrads always have to get first priority for on-campus housing. It's more important for undergrads to get the full collegiate experience (sports, student activities, dining hall, etc); also, many undergrads don't have a car and need on-campus housing. Don't worry, I started at in Miami at Barry knowing nobody, not having a car, and living 5mi from school. I think I turned out ok 🙂. There is the off campus housing database that was posted a few posts above, or you can just look at listings in the Miami Herald, Craigs List, etc. Suberbs like Sunny Isles and Aventura are nice, but you might need a roommate unless you have financial help from spouse/family. A lot of students live in North Miami Beach, North Miami (esp 135th St), and Miami Shores.
